Our verdict is Uncertain significance. The variant received 0 ACMG points: 1P and 1B. PP3BP6
The NM_000260.4(MYO7A):c.5264C>T(p.Ala1755Val) variant causes a missense change. The variant allele was found at a frequency of 0.0000509 in 1,551,178 control chromosomes in the GnomAD database, with no homozygous occurrence. In-silico tool predicts a benign outcome for this variant. Variant has been reported in ClinVar as Conflicting classifications of pathogenicity (no stars). Another variant affecting the same amino acid position, but resulting in a different missense (i.e. A1755T) has been classified as Likely benign.

not specified Uncertain:1
The p.Ala1755Val variant in MYO7A has not been previously reported in individual s with hearing loss or Usher syndrome, but has been identified in 3/7904 South A sian chromosomes by the Exome Aggregation Consortium (ExAC, http://exac.broadins titute.org). Splice prediction tools suggest the creation of a cryptic 5' splice site; however, this information is not predictive enough to determine pathogeni city. Additional computational prediction tools and conservation analysis do not provide strong support for or against an impact to the protein. In summary, the clinical significance of the p.Ala1755Val variant is uncertain. -

MYO7A-related disorder Uncertain:1
The MYO7A c.5264C>T variant is predicted to result in the amino acid substitution p.Ala1755Val. To our knowledge, this variant has not been reported in the literature. This variant is reported in 0.032% of alleles in individuals of Latino descent in gnomAD (http://gnomad.broadinstitute.org/variant/11-76914200-C-T). At this time, the clinical significance of this variant is uncertain due to the absence of conclusive functional and genetic evidence. -
